Pepper, Sweet Cubanelle
Prices start at : 3.99 USD / 1 Pkt. (50 seeds)

Cubanelle is a thin-walled, long, tapered pepper with more flavor and a lower water content than other bell peppers. It's best picked when yellow-green for use in roasting or frying but can also be left to mature when it will turn orange-red.
  • Days To Maturity: 70-80 days
  • Type: Cubanelle
  • Sun: Full Sun
  • Sow Time: 8-12 weeks BLF
  • Thin: 24 inches
  • Fruit Size: 5-7 inches
